    Malthusian Equation

    Definition

    The so-called Malthusian equation is an antiquated term for the equation N(t) = N_0 e^(λ t) describing exponential growth. The constant λ is sometimes called the Malthusian parameter. The term itself refers to the influential work of Thomas Malthus in which the growth of the human population is speculated to be exponential.
